Sticker Poster Discovery - Farmyard - www.toybox.ae
Sticker Poster Discovery - Farmyard - www.toybox.ae
Sticker Poster Discovery - Farmyard - www.toybox.ae
Sticker Poster Discovery - Farmyard - www.toybox.ae

Poppik

Poppik Sticker Poster Discovery - Farmyard

In Stock Unavailable

AED 110.00 Sale Regular price
/

Tax included. Shipping calculated at checkout.
Poppik Sticker Poster Discovery - Farmyard
Add to Wishlist